>         the proposal I like is the creation of top-level domains based on
> content; for instance the creation of a '.xxx' domain for commercial sex
> sites. it would be fairly easy to block sites based on that extension; and
> sites should take to it reasonably voluntarily, as there is no good reason
> for them to want underage visitors, who likely don't have credit cards.


  This is a solution I've always thought was very reasonable as well, until
someone pointed out to me that there are many people who wish to *conceal*
the fact that they visit pornographic websites.  Of course, there are a few
perfectly good IP anonymization services out there, and so long as nobody's
*forcing* you to violate your own privacy, it's probably all good.
